Mobilit in Peru, particularly when planning a visit to Machu Picchu, is a crucial aspect of the travel experience. Navigating the diverse landscapes and cultural sites requires understanding the available transportation options. Most visitors begin their journey in Cusco, the ancient capital of the Inca Empire, which serves as the primary gateway to Machu Picchu. From Cusco, travelers can choose between several transport methods, including buses, trains, and guided tours.

For those seeking a scenic route, taking a train from Ollantaytambo to Aguas Calientes is a popular choice. The train journey offers breathtaking views of the Sacred Valley and the surrounding mountains. Alternatively, adventurous travelers may opt for the Inca Trail, a multi-day trek that culminates at the iconic site, providing a unique experience of the Andes.

Once in Aguas Calientes, local buses transport visitors up a winding road to the entrance of Machu Picchu. It’s wise to purchase your bus tickets in advance, especially during peak season. Additionally, consider the altitude of Cusco, which is over 11,000 feet; acclimatization is essential to avoid altitude sickness.

Locally, public transportation in Peru can vary greatly in comfort and reliability. While taxis are available, it’s advisable to use registered taxi services or ride-sharing apps for safety. In Cusco, the small yellow taxis are common, but you should agree on a fare before your journey.

For those exploring the Sacred Valley, renting a car can provide flexibility, but be prepared for winding roads and varying driving conditions. Local tours are also a great option, as they often include transportation and knowledgeable guides who share cultural insights. Lastly, always keep an eye on your belongings, as petty theft can occur in crowded areas.
